Joaquin Phoenix and Rooney Mara Support Gaza Drama 'The Voice of Hind Rajab' at Venice
TL;DR Summary
Joaquin Phoenix and Rooney Mara attended the Venice Film Festival premiere of 'The Voice of Hind Rajab,' a Gaza-set drama based on real emergency calls from a young girl trapped in Gaza. The film, supported by Hollywood heavyweights like Brad Pitt and Alfonso Cuarón, highlights the ongoing conflict in Gaza and aims to raise awareness through a powerful documentary-drama hybrid. The premiere was somber, with the cast and filmmakers wearing black and holding a photo of the young victim, emphasizing the film's serious message.
